Why these dates

Start indoors five weeks before the last frost and plant out two weeks after it. It needs a longer warm run than a pumpkin, so it is marginal in cool summers.

Killed at 0C. The wax bloom that makes it store so well only develops on fully mature fruit, which needs the whole season.

Seed packets and extension guides express timing as weeks either side of the last spring frost, because that is the only reference point that travels. Winter melons are timed from 5 weeks before that frost for an indoor start, with planting out 2 weeks after it, and this page simply resolves those offsets against the frost date computed for Multan.
